Reproducible with Libreoffice 4.3.0 alpha 1
Windows 10 64 bit

Just a couple of weird related notes.  When you attempt to delete the table it
does delete all the text inside the table.  But the table itself is still
there.

At this point if you go to the Edit menu it will incorrectly have an option
"Undo delete table".  If you select this it will restore the text in the table.

Work around: Insert a rectangle.  Shift-click the rectangle and the table to
select both of them.  Hit the delete key.  Both are deleted.  No idea why this
works, but just deleting the table doesn't.

Weird #2
--------
Select the whole table.  Control-C to copy it to the clip board.  Create a new
slide.  Control-v will paste in the new table.  

But...if you press control-X to your new table what happens?  The table is not
deleted.  Sometimes the table vanishes from the mini-preview of the slide on
the left!  Even though it's still actually on the slide (?)  At this point if
you go to the Edit menu at the top you may see "Undo insert object" -- note
that it says object and not table.  If you select this it may delete the table.
 This part is not consistent.  If I insert a new slide and paste again it might
happen.
